问题标签 [rhino3d]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
ironpython - RhinoCommon SelectSubObject
我正在使用 RhinoPython 和 RhinoCommon 来尝试选择网格顶点。一切似乎都正常,但突出显示在瞬间消失。有人可以解释为什么吗?例如我使用下面的代码来选择连接一个顶点的顶点:
我尝试用 MeshObj.HighlightSubObject(CompInd,True) 替换 MeshObj.SelectSubObject(CompInd,True,True),但结果是一样的。谢谢,克
opengl - 如何处理 3DM 文件
我有 3DM 文件,可以在 Rhino3D / Rhinoceros 软件中打开。有了这个 3DM 文件,我想开发一个模型,例如,
我可以在其中更改图像不同部分的颜色。
这可以使用 3DM 文件吗?你能解释一下,如何做到这一点。
javascript - 从 Rhino3D 到浏览器
我正在做一个项目,其他人正在 Rhino 中创建 3D 模型并导出一些动画的电影文件。视频在浏览器中播放,然后我用 svg 替换视频并使其具有交互性(鼠标悬停、亮点等)。
我想简化这一点。我知道我们可以在 javascript 中玩 3D 对象。您对此有什么一般性的建议,特别是如何从 Rhino 3D 渲染到在 javascript 中可操作的东西?我在 3D 方面有点像 n00b,但我是 js 和浏览器的忠实信徒!
c# - _CurveThroughPt rhino3d SDK (C#)
我的名字是 Bart,这是我第一次实际发布问题,而不是在这里找到解决方案。
我目前正在为 Rhino 开发一个非常简单的插件。
它应该做什么:
您选择一个结构化的点网格。该插件根据 X 位置对点进行分组,然后通过这些点插入一条 NURB 曲线。
目前这是我的代码:
如您所见,我尝试了两种方法来生成 NURB 曲线(其中一种被注释掉了)。但是,两者都没有预期的结果。我想通过点拟合曲线(类似于 Rhino 中的 _CurveThroughPt 函数)并且不使用这些点作为控制点。
有人可以给我一个解决方案或方向吗?我在 stackoverflow 上看到了一个旧问题和解决方案,但那是从 2009 年和 VB 开始的(并且该功能显然不再存在)。将不胜感激!!!
最好的问候,巴特
python - Rhino Python 角度尺寸
我对 Rhino Python Script 完全陌生,并且正在努力解决以下问题。通过半径、起点和幅度对用户定义的弧的创建进行了编码。我需要通过此创建立即自动化此弧的选择和尺寸标注!
我没有找到一个'rhinoscriptsyntax'方法来标注一个角度,或者我没有在rs.Command(“_DimAngle”)中编码“选择”弧线。简而言之,我无法将选定对象传递给角度尺寸命令!
另请注意,我需要并已使用 rs.DimensionUserText(... 为手动创建的角度尺寸添加一些额外的文本。
有人可以指出我正确的方向,因为我怀疑我已经严重错过了一些明显的东西。
感谢期待。
unity3d - unity导入相机视图
我正在将客户的 3D 模型从 Rhino 导入 Unity。他们给了我从 Rhino 导出的 fbx 文件,我可以将它们导入 Unity。现在我想为模型导入相机视图。在 Rhino 中,他们无法将相机视图导出为 fbx 的一部分。因此,他们将其作为脚本提供给我,信息如下所示,用于 3 个相机视图示例。现在我需要找到一种使用这些信息在 Unity 中添加相机视图的方法。我们不能手动完成,它应该是自动化的,因为我们必须对许多 fbx 模型进行操作。我能想到的一种方法是编写一个脚本,使用这些值将摄像机添加到场景中。但它会在运行时发生。还有其他更好的选择吗?
谢谢
mesh - 如何在 Rhino3d 中将多重曲面转换为网格
我挤出一条曲线,然后将其加盖并转换为多面。现在我想转换为网格,我该怎么做
windows - Rhino3D 无法在 Windows Server 2008 R2 上启动
我试图在 Windows Server 2008 R2 上启动Rhino,它启动了进程但没有启动。我确实将它安装在我的 Windows 7 笔记本电脑上,但它做的第一件事是启动程序并开始设置工具栏
在 Windows Server 2008 R2 上,它在任务管理器中启动该进程,但没有任何反应……以前有人经历过吗?
rhino3d - 用于控制 NURBS 以网格化曲线划分的插件
我使用 C# 编写了一些插件并且我熟悉 Python,但是我发现 SDK 中的文档很难理解。我之前编写的插件主要基于对示例代码集合的修改。
使用 Rhino3d,我想更多地控制它如何网格化曲线。我想根据曲线的角度和半径使用我的算法来控制曲线/弧上的网格顶点分割数。我实际上已经有一个插件可以计算要使用的分区数(范围)。
目前我被迫将其导出到 ANSYS APDL(我可以通过选择每条线直接指定分区),网格化,然后导入回 rhino。
python - 犀牛蟒的固有曲线
使用 rhino python 在 rhino 中编写脚本。
我正在尝试固有曲线对象。
将我自己的 def 添加到课程中。
从何而来?Rhino.Geometry.Curve 只是一个占位符,因为我不知道是什么固有的。
知道 rs.AddCurve(pnt) 返回一个 guid 对象。
我目前使用的方法是。
但我认为有很多更好的方法可以做到这一点。